Cost-Effective Design Tips

Focus on simple updates that make a big impact. Consider painting walls a light, neutral color to make the space feel larger. Replace outdated fixtures with modern, affordable options. Use mirrors to create the illusion of more space and reflect light.

DIY Projects

Many small updates can be done yourself, saving labor costs. Replacing hardware, installing new towel bars, or re-grouting tiles are manageable projects that refresh your bathroom’s look.

Smart Shopping

Shop for deals and discounts at local home improvement stores or online. Consider buying generic or store brands for fixtures and accessories. Reuse or repurpose items where possible to save money.

Maximize Small Space Efficiency

Use space-saving solutions to make your small bathroom more functional. Install shelves above the toilet for extra storage. Choose compact fixtures and sliding doors instead of traditional swinging doors to save space.
